WebFeb 19, 2024 · Next, remove the external battery if available. Press the power button for at least 10 to 12 seconds to discharge capacitors. Then, untighten the screws and open the laptop’s bottom panel. For assistance, you may use a prying tool. If your laptop has an internal battery, ensure its power plug is disconnected.

CPU/system fan noise is excessive. Get help - Use … c4 referentne vrijednostiWebJan 5, 2024 · This is normal, but can also cause wear and tear. To prevent this from happening, your computer (or laptop) has fans that come on to help regulate the device’s temperature. Obviously, the hotter your computer, the more your fans will run. So a tell-tale sign that your computer is overheating is if you hear your fans running very loudly. c4 rib\u0027sWebBack in the day, like 2000, my friend killed an amd cpu.
